音视频会议控制系统如何实现会议在线提问?

音视频会议控制系统在实现会议在线提问的功能上,需要综合考虑用户体验、技术实现和系统稳定性。以下将从几个方面详细阐述如何实现会议在线提问。

一、用户体验

  1. 界面设计

音视频会议控制系统的界面设计应简洁、直观,方便用户快速找到在线提问的功能。通常,在线提问的入口可以设置在会议界面底部或侧边栏,用户只需点击相应的按钮或图标即可发起提问。


  1. 提问方式

为了满足不同用户的需求,会议在线提问可以采用多种方式,如文字、语音、图片等。以下是一些常见的提问方式:

(1)文字提问:用户在输入框中输入问题,点击发送按钮即可将问题发送至会议主持人或所有参会者。

(2)语音提问:用户点击语音按钮,将问题以语音形式发送至会议。这种方式适合表达较为复杂或难以用文字描述的问题。

(3)图片提问:用户上传图片,将问题以图片形式发送至会议。这种方式适用于需要展示具体场景或物品的提问。


  1. 提问反馈

在会议在线提问过程中,系统应提供实时反馈,让用户了解自己的提问是否成功发送。例如,当用户发送提问后,系统可以显示“提问已发送”或“提问成功”等提示信息。

二、技术实现

  1. 服务器架构

音视频会议控制系统需要具备稳定的服务器架构,以支持大量用户同时在线提问。服务器应具备高并发处理能力,确保在线提问的实时性。


  1. 数据传输

为确保在线提问的流畅性,系统应采用高效的数据传输协议。常见的协议有RTMP、WebRTC等。此外,系统还需考虑数据加密,保障用户隐私安全。


  1. 客户端实现

客户端实现主要包括以下方面:

(1)音视频采集:用户可通过麦克风采集语音,摄像头采集图片等。

(2)音视频播放:系统需具备实时播放音视频的能力,让用户在提问时能清晰听到对方的回答。

(3)用户界面:客户端界面应与服务器端保持一致,方便用户操作。

三、系统稳定性

  1. 高可用性

音视频会议控制系统应具备高可用性,确保在线提问功能在极端情况下仍能正常运行。系统可采用负载均衡、故障转移等技术手段,提高系统的稳定性和可靠性。


  1. 自动扩容

随着会议规模的不断扩大,系统需要具备自动扩容的能力。当用户数量超过预设阈值时,系统应自动增加服务器资源,以满足在线提问的需求。


  1. 安全防护

系统需具备完善的安全防护措施,防止恶意攻击和病毒入侵。常见的安全防护措施包括:

(1)防火墙:部署防火墙,防止非法访问和攻击。

(2)入侵检测:实时监测系统异常行为,及时发现并处理安全隐患。

(3)数据加密:对用户数据进行加密处理,保障用户隐私安全。

四、总结

音视频会议控制系统实现会议在线提问,需要从用户体验、技术实现和系统稳定性等多个方面进行综合考虑。通过优化界面设计、丰富提问方式、采用高效的数据传输协议、保障系统稳定性等措施,可以提升在线提问的效率和用户体验。

猜你喜欢:语音聊天室